如何优化网络性能监测系统的数据处理能力?

随着互联网技术的飞速发展,网络性能监测系统在保障网络稳定运行方面发挥着至关重要的作用。然而,在处理海量数据时,如何优化网络性能监测系统的数据处理能力成为了一个亟待解决的问题。本文将从以下几个方面探讨如何优化网络性能监测系统的数据处理能力。

一、数据采集与传输优化

  1. 数据采集策略调整

(1)按需采集:针对不同业务场景,合理设置数据采集频率,避免过度采集造成资源浪费。

(2)分层采集:将数据采集分为关键指标、次要指标和辅助指标,重点关注关键指标,降低数据采集难度。

(3)智能识别:利用人工智能技术,自动识别并筛选出有价值的数据,提高数据采集效率。


  1. 数据传输优化

(1)数据压缩:采用数据压缩技术,减少数据传输过程中的带宽占用。

(2)网络优化:优化网络架构,提高数据传输速度和稳定性。

(3)多路径传输:采用多路径传输技术,提高数据传输的可靠性和安全性。

二、数据处理技术优化

  1. 并行处理

(1)多线程技术:利用多线程技术,实现数据处理的并行化,提高数据处理速度。

(2)分布式计算:采用分布式计算技术,将数据处理任务分配到多个节点,实现高效处理。


  1. 数据存储优化

(1)分布式存储:采用分布式存储技术,提高数据存储的可靠性和扩展性。

(2)数据压缩:对存储数据进行压缩,降低存储空间占用。

(3)数据索引:建立高效的数据索引,提高数据检索速度。


  1. 数据处理算法优化

(1)机器学习算法:利用机器学习算法,对数据进行智能分析,提高数据处理效果。

(2)深度学习算法:采用深度学习算法,实现复杂数据的深度挖掘。

三、系统架构优化

  1. 模块化设计

(1)模块化架构:将系统划分为多个模块,提高系统可扩展性和可维护性。

(2)接口规范:制定统一的接口规范,便于模块之间的交互。


  1. 弹性伸缩

(1)动态调整:根据业务需求,动态调整系统资源,提高系统性能。

(2)负载均衡:采用负载均衡技术,合理分配系统资源,避免单点过载。

四、案例分析

以某大型互联网企业为例,该公司在网络性能监测系统中采用以下优化措施:

  1. 数据采集与传输优化:通过调整数据采集策略、优化网络架构、采用多路径传输等技术,将数据传输速度提高了30%。

  2. 数据处理技术优化:采用并行处理、分布式计算、分布式存储等技术,将数据处理速度提高了50%。

  3. 系统架构优化:采用模块化设计、弹性伸缩等技术,提高了系统可扩展性和可维护性。

通过以上优化措施,该企业的网络性能监测系统在数据处理能力方面得到了显著提升,为保障网络稳定运行提供了有力支持。

总之,优化网络性能监测系统的数据处理能力需要从数据采集、传输、处理、存储和系统架构等多个方面进行综合考虑。通过采用先进的优化技术,可以显著提高网络性能监测系统的数据处理能力,为网络稳定运行提供有力保障。

猜你喜欢:DeepFlow